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ention
Numerous HVAC problems call for emergency service. Acknowledging these issues can assist you understand when to call for expert aid:
- Complete System Failure
When your heating or cooling system stops working entirely, particularly throughout extreme weather condition, it's more than simply an inconvenience-- it can be harmful. Our emergency HVAC specialists can identify and fix the issue quickly, restoring your home's comfort and security.
- Unusual Noises or Smells
Odd seem like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system typically signal a serious mechanical problem that might lead to larger problems if not resolved quickly. Likewise, unusual smells may suggest electrical issues or even gas leaks. Our professional HVAC specialists can identify these problems and make necessary repair work before they end up being harmful.
- Water Leaks
Water leaking from your HVAC system can damage your home and lead to mold development. Our contractors find the source of leaks and repair them properly to prevent water damage.
- Refrigerant Leaks
Refrigerant leakages reduce your ac system's cooling capability and can hurt the environment. They require expert attention as refrigerant dealing with calls for specialized training and equipment.
- Electrical Issues
Problems with electrical parts in your HVAC system position fire dangers and must be dealt with right away by qualified experts. Our HVAC contractors have the training to safely fix electrical issues.

Air Conditioning Maintenance
Regular maintenance keeps your a/c system running effectively. Our professional HVAC contractors perform detailed upkeep services that include:
- Cleaning or replacing air filters
- Checking refrigerant levels
- Cleaning up condenser and evaporator coils
- Checking and cleaning drain lines
- Inspecting electrical connections
- Oiling moving parts
- Checking thermostat operation
- Validating appropriate air flow

Heating Unit Maintenance
Regular maintenance prevents lots of heating issues and extends the life of your system. Our expert HVAC specialists perform extensive upkeep services that include:
- Inspecting heat exchangers for cracks
- Examining combustion efficiency
- Testing security controls
- Cleaning up or replacing filters
- Checking electrical connections
- Oiling moving parts
- Cleaning up burners and adjusting the flame

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face
- Poor Airflow
Restricted airflow makes your system work more difficult and minimizes convenience. Our HVAC contractors recognize air flow problems, whether caused by duct problems, dirty filters, or fan problems.
- Unequal Heating or Cooling
If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ct problems, insulation problems, or an poorly sized system. Our professional HVAC specialists can identify these issues and advise solutions.
- Brief Cycling
When your system switches on and off regularly, it wastes energy and wears out components quicker. Our HVAC specialists can identify whether the issue originates from a blocked filter, improper thermostat settings, or something more serious.
- High Energy Bills
Unexpected boosts in energy bills often show HVAC inadequacy. Our contractors perform energy efficiency assessments to identify the cause and recommend improvements.
- Humidity Problems
Modern HVAC systems ought to help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summertime or too dry in winter, our HVAC contractors can suggest services to improve convenience and air quality.
- Thermostat Problems
Sometimes what seems like a system failure is really a thermostat issue. Our HVAC contractors can repair or change thermostats and assist you update to programmable or smart models for much better comfort control and energy savings.
